What Constitutes a Meth Lab?
A meth lab is most likely described as any area the place illegal methamphetamine creation happens. These can quantity from an elaborate setup with multiple chemical substances and device to a elementary kitchen or bathing room changed into a makeshift laboratory. The presence of selected items can sign the life of a meth lab, which includes:
- Glassware in general utilized in chemistry Unlabeled boxes stuffed with liquids Large portions of over-the-counter chilly medications Chemical smell reminiscent of cat urine or ammonia
Identifying these signs early could be indispensable for defense motives.

Health Risks Associated with Meth Labs
Living close to or inside a former meth lab poses countless overall healthiness negative aspects. Methamphetamine production generates poisonous byproducts that can permeate walls, carpets, and even ventilation approaches. Common wellbeing problems associated to exposure comprise:
- Respiratory problems Skin irritations Neurological damage Long-time period cognitive decline
It's mandatory for families to be aware these risks when considering the fact that stepping into residences beforehand associated with drug creation.

Steps Involved in Meth House Cleaning
The approach as a rule entails:
Assessment: Professionals evaluation the quantity of infection. Personal Protective Equipment (PPE): Cleaners wear shielding gear at some point of the cleanup. Dismantling: Removal of infected resources like carpets, drywall, and so forth. Decontamination: Use of really good cleaning marketers in a position to neutralizing toxins. Final Inspection: A thorough cost guarantees no strains remain until now affirming the web site safe.Each step have to be accomplished meticulously to ensure security.
